Rezumat | ||||||
A bactericidal treatment analytical analysis of the potentialities of pulsed UV lamps has been carried out. A comparison of traditional low- and high-pressure mercury lamps has been performed. Devices with pulsed xenon lamps are characterized by higher power consumption, lower resources, and higher exploitation expenditures than low-pressure mercury lamps. Xenon lamps may be used in equipment or under conditions in which the mercury presence is barred.
